#404538 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#404538 is composed of 25.1% red, 27.1%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.8%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 83.1 degrees, a saturation of 10.4% and a lightness of 24.5%. #404538 color hex could be obtained by blending #808a70 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#404538 color description : Very dark grayish green.

#404538 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#404538 has RGB values of R:64, G:69,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.19,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4212024.

Shades and Tints of #404538

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040403 is the darkest color, while #f9f9f8 is the lightest one.
